The cache is located at the lower mud river recreation site, an area I didn't even know existed. After quickly finding the cache (and signing the log), TheWhammo and I made our way to explore the beach when a lovely young man arrived on his quad. As it turns out this is a very popular place (annoyingly popular, said he) in the summer for families to play. He mentioned that the locals often come with garbage bags to help keep the area clean, and while there was no garbage here today it sure would be nice if you packed a small bag with you to do the same when you come for the find.
The cache is located near the parking lot, and hidden in such a way that it may require you to hide it better than you found it to prevent it from being muggled.
After the find, make sure to make your way down to the beach and take a minute to appreciate the beauty that life has to offer. And maybe take another minute to write in your log about the last time you said "Oops!"
